    The Polywebs' coating is too thick, and it gets sort of frayed after a while.
    Never tried the Optiwebs, but they don't come in a 12-52 set (see the next line in my post) anyway.
    I use the 12-52 Nanowebs on my archtop and the 11-49 Nanowebs (or sometimes 11-49 D'addario NY XLs) on my semi-hollow.
    I use the 12-53 80-20 bronze Nanowebs (or sometimes 12-54 Ernie Ball Earthwoods) on my flat-top acoustics.
